Transaction 78f51be77ecca5c033f2c7d518db4a51a40d723b21fc0d3878803cf2dc6164c6
1 Input
1 Output
-
78f51be77ecca5c033f2c7d518db4a51a40d723b21fc0d3878803cf2dc6164c6:0
- value
- 308359319
- script pubkey
- OP_0 OP_PUSHBYTES_20 11f83cab68decc94b7890dd946ff5a6d397fc9b3
- address
- bc1qz8ure2mgmmxffdufphv5dl66d5uhljdn233wae